A mesothelioma lawyer will assist you and your family members if you have been diagnosed with asbestos-related diseases. These diseases are triggered by asbestos exposure. Asbestos is a hazardous mineral that was utilized in a variety of industries since the 19th century. It is strong, cheap, and fire-resistant. It was also a common ingredient in insulation as well as other building materials. Unfortunately, mesothelioma as well as other asbestos-related diseases can be fatal.

An asbestos lawyer with experience can guide you through the complex legal procedure. They can also help you learn about your rights and obtain the compensation you deserve. They can help you get lost wages, medical bills and other expenses paid. They can even help pay for expenses related to travel and home medical care if required.

Asbestos attorneys can also assist you in identifying possible sources of your illness. They can help you find asbestos-contaminated work sites, as well as identify the responsible asbestos companies. These lawyers can also help you file lawsuits and claims and can also negotiate mesothelioma settlements and present your case at trial. They are dedicated to getting victims the justice they deserve.

New York Asbestos Lawyers

New York is among the most active states in the country for asbestos litigation. Each year, hundreds of asbestos lawsuits in New York are filed. A majority of these lawsuits are filed by people who have suffered from asbestos-related diseases such as m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ases. Often, these lawsuits are brought against companies who exposed workers to asbestos in their workplaces. A kn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er will help those suffering from mesothelioma and their families to seek compensation for their losses.

The mesothelioma attorneys at the firm Weitz & Luxenberg helped dozens clients in New York get compensation for their damages. They are on a contingent basis that means they won't be paid until they receive an award or settlement for their client. The attorneys are familiar with asbestos laws in the United States and New York statutes. They are also well-versed in the different types of mesothelioma lawsuits that need to be filed.

Thousands of people have been diagnosed with mesothelioma within the New York area alone. Many of them have been exposed to asbestos in the shipyards, construction auto manufacturing, and other fields. People who contract an asbestos-related illness typically require extensive medical treatment. The mesothelioma compensation can be used to pay for these treatments.

In addition to bringing an action in court against asbestos companies who are negligent, an asbestos attorney can help a person file a workers' compensation claim, person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it. Workers' compensation may seem like a good option if asbestos exposure occurred at work however, they don't always cover the full cost of the losses suffered by the victim.

New York mesothelioma patients should contact a New York mesothelioma lawyer who will provide no-cost consultations and representation in their case. During the meeting, an attorney will explain to the victim the legal options available and answer any questions they may have. They also will go over the time limit that they must file a lawsuit, called the statute of limitations. In New York, the statute of limitations is usually two years after the date of death of a loved-one or three years from the date of diagnosis.
